At TE, you will unleash your potential working with people from diverse backgrounds and industries to create a safer, sustainable and more connected world.Job OverviewProvide Analytics & Business Intelligence for Global Freight, Duty, and Inventory. Partner with regional Supply Chain Managers to identify opportunities and drive cost improvement / optimize logistics network. Partner with Finance to ensure all headwinds, tailwinds, and strategic project savings are incorporated in the financial forecast.
  • Maintain & report KPIs related to Freight, Duty, Warehousing, and Inventory to drive stakeholder engagement & action
  • Act as a liaison between regional supply chain leaders, Global Logistics, and Finance to collect known headwinds tailwinds, and cost reduction projects for inclusion in the quarterly consensus forecast
  • Track attainment to forecast every month, including Pareto analysis of any misses & gap closure plan
  • Challenge existing targets & identify opportunities for further improvements by partnering with the Global Logistic & Global Trade Services organizations
  • Drive adherence & standardization in the Premium Freight approval workflow, including training, specific guidelines for customer liability, and data input and reconciliation at the regional level
  • Identify and lead a project(s) that directly contributes to freight and/ or duty cost reduction
  • Develop guidelines for inventory stocking strategy (Make-To-Stock / Make-To-Order), Safety Stock, Lot Sizes
  • Lead Slow-Moving / Obsolete inventory cadence & drive actions to completion, including End-of-Life procedure
  • Integrate with Corporate initiatives for inventory optimization (ABC/FMR, Healthy Stock methodology)
